TLC sets target of 40 entertainment-transportation permits after annual hearing; operators and downtown advocates spar over impacts
Summary
The Metropolitan Nashville Transportation Licensing Commission voted to set the number of entertainment-transportation permits it considers appropriate at 40, citing the Connect Downtown study and traffic impacts. Operators and downtown advocates gave testimony for and against new permits and permit swaps during the commission's annual hearing.
The Metropolitan Nashville Transportation Licensing Commission on its annual entertainment-transportation hearing set a prerequisite finding that 40 entertainment-transportation vehicle permits is the appropriate number to meet the public convenience and necessity in downtown Nashville.
The commission made the finding after staff and outside-study presentations and more than two hours of testimony from business owners, tour operators and downtown advocates. Director Grant Rooker told commissioners they must first make a numeric finding of how many entertainment-transportation providers and vehicles are required before considering individual permit requests.
Why it matters: The finding guides whether the commission will approve new permits or changes to existing permits and frames later enforcement and rulemaking. The commission said the 40-permit finding aligns with the traffic and operations analysis in the Connect Downtown study, which the commission and staff used as a primary data point.
